Output 0787ae70cd6e35b1b907c3a6e25c3363393d3dbd8ed6a3aae8c4a465ad59e26e:5

value
5865454
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fc5d87edf36cabae87009bb8cd5f5a48b1535cd6 OP_EQUAL
address
3QhQFXkkT3XV16DnhsmebyLyDx77EL2n9J
transaction
0787ae70cd6e35b1b907c3a6e25c3363393d3dbd8ed6a3aae8c4a465ad59e26e
confirmations
221033
spent
true